How Verizon Outages in Des Moines Actually Work

Verizon’s network outages, including those affecting Des Moines, typically stem from infrastructure events such as equipment failures, software updates, or environmental disruptions like extreme weather. When a core component fails—such as a cell tower or switching system—traffic reroutes across backup networks, often leading to temporary congestion and service degradation. Unlike small-scale glitches, sustained outages indicate systemic weaknesses that require on-site labor, root cause analysis, and infrastructure diagnostics. Verizon regularly uses predictive maintenance and network redundancy to minimize downtime, but no system is foolproof, particularly during peak demand or unexpected external pressures.
